如何在CodeArts TestPlan中正确调用MySQL的二元减法运算函数?

CodeArts TestPlan中,可以使用MySQL的减法函数进行二元减法运算。具体操作是在查询语句中使用`符号或者SUBTRACT()函数,SELECT 5 3;SELECT SUBTRACT(5, 3);`。

MySQL中的减法运算

mysql减法函数_在CodeArts TestPlan中调用二元减法运算函数
(图片来源网络,侵删)

在数据库管理及操作中,数学运算是一项基础功能,特别是诸如CodeArts TestPlan之类的测试工具中,减法运算函数的应用更是不可或缺,MySQL数据库通过内置的SQL语句和运算符支持广泛的数学操作,其中减法运算是使用频繁的一种,本文将深入探讨在MySQL中如何实现减法运算,并具体说明怎样在CodeArts TestPlan中调用这些函数来执行二元减法运算。

MySQL提供了多种方式来执行减法运算,最直接的方法是使用减法运算符“”,这个简单但功能强大的符号可以快速计算两个数值之间的差值。SELECT 15 5;将返回结果10,即表示15减去5的结果,如果任何操作数为NULL,如SELECT 15 NULL;,则结果也将为NULL,这一点在使用减法运算符时需要特别注意。

除了直接使用减法运算符外,MySQL还提供了一个名为SUBTRACT()的函数,此函数的优势在于能够处理更广泛的数据类型,包括数字、日期和时间等,其基本用法是将两个参数作为被减数和减数,从而得到它们的差值,在计算时间差的场景下,可以使用类似SELECT SUBTRACT(date1, date2);的形式来计算两个日期之间的差值。

进一步地,当谈及如何在CodeArts TestPlan中调用这些MySQL的减法运算函数时,可以通过编写特定的SQL查询脚本来实现,在TestPlan中,用户可以根据需要创建SQL脚本,并在其中嵌入上述的减法运算符或SUBTRACT()函数,以执行具体的减法操作,如果需要在测试过程中验证某个计算后的数值是否与预期相符,可以通过计算数据库中的相关记录字段之差,并与期望值进行比较。

在实际测试场景中,可能会遇到需要计算两个时间记录之间的时间差,以确认流程耗时是否符合标准,此时可以利用SUBTRACT()函数,将结束时间与开始时间作为参数传入,从而得出整个流程的耗时,这样的操作不仅简化了测试过程,也提高了测试的准确性和效率。

综上,MySQL中的减法运算,无论是通过减法运算符还是SUBTRACT()函数实现,都提供了强大的数据处理能力,在CodeArts TestPlan等测试工具中通过SQL脚本调用这些函数,可以有效地支持测试用例的执行,尤其是在涉及数据验证和性能测试等场景下,理解并正确运用这些工具和方法,对于提升软件测试的效率和质量至关重要。

FAQs

mysql减法函数_在CodeArts TestPlan中调用二元减法运算函数
(图片来源网络,侵删)

1. 如果在MySQL中使用减法运算符遇到NULL值怎么办?

当使用减法运算符时,如果任一操作数为NULL,那么结果也将为NULL,这是MySQL中如何处理NULL值的标准逻辑,为了避免这种情况导致的错误结果,可以在运算前使用COALESCE()函数或其他方法对可能为NULL的值进行处理。

2. 在MySQL中进行减法运算有没有可能遇到溢出问题?

是的,和大多数编程语言一样,在MySQL中进行数学运算,尤其是涉及大数字的减法运算时,也有可能遇到溢出问题,溢出发生时,结果可能不符合预期,甚至可能导致数据的不一致,特别是在涉及大数运算的场景下,推荐使用适当的数据类型并在运算前进行充分的测试。

mysql减法函数_在CodeArts TestPlan中调用二元减法运算函数
(图片来源网络,侵删)

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/944722.html

(0)
未希的头像未希新媒体运营
上一篇 2024-08-27 22:31
下一篇 2024-08-27 22:34

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入